X-Women cruise past Memorial with dominant defensive effort
X-Women open AUS regular season with emphatic 67–34 win over Sea-Hawks
St. John's, NF - The STFX X-Women opened the AUS regular season with an emphatic 67–34 win over the Memorial Sea-Hawks Friday evening at The Works Field House, powered by a balanced attack and suffocating team defense.
STFX set the tone early, jumping out to a 19–8 lead after the first quarter and never looking back. The X-Women held Memorial to just 15.1% shooting from the floor and only three fourth-quarter points to seal the victory.
Forward Shannon Neita led the way with a strong all-around performance, posting 11 points, 9 rebounds, 4 assists, and 3 steals. Mikaela James paced the offense with 14 points and two three-pointers, while Louise Rouse provided a spark off the bench with 13 points, 11 rebounds, and 5 assists for a double-double.
The X-Women's depth shone throughout the lineup - Ayla White was perfect from beyond the arc, scoring 9 points in 12 minutes, and Lauren Neeve added 5 points on flawless shooting. STFX dominated the glass with a 40–31 rebounding advantage and converted 43.1% of their shots compared to Memorial's 15.1%.
For the Sea-Hawks, Naomie Chaperon Duce scored a team-high 10 points, while Serena Phillips chipped in 9. Memorial struggled to find rhythm offensively, going just 2-for-26 from three-point range.
The same two teams will be back in action Saturday night at 6:00 pm as the X-Women look to sweep the weekend series on the road.
